I applied online. The process took 3 months. I interviewed at Google (San Francisco, CA) in Mar 2015
Interview
I submitted my resume online and heard from the recruiter within 2 days.
I did phone interview twice and went onsite. The two phone interviews were technical phone interview where I was asked to program short codes that solves certain questions. After one week, I was told "no offer".
Interview questions [1]
Question 1
How to process a big number that cannot be stored in any data structure. How you would represent it.